Politics of Heresy in Ambrose of Milan
Almost all modern accounts of Ambrose give prominence to his struggle against a 'heretical' opposition in Milan. This book revisits the evidence and argues that these 'heretics' were misrepresented by Ambrose in order to provide a convenient (and sometimes imaginary) enemy against whom his congregation could be persuaded to unite.
